1865 Liverpool Town Council election

← 1865 November 1, 1865 (1865-11-01) 1866 →

16 seats were up for election: one seat for each of the 16 wards
33 (incl. Aldermen) seats needed for a majority

Elections to Liverpool Town Council were held on Wednesday 1 November 1865. One-third of the council seats were up for election, the term of office of each councillor being three years.

Seven of the sixteen wards were uncontested.
